The big 5 personality traits (ACNOE)

Agreeableness, Conscientiousness, Neuroticism, Openess to experience, Extraversion

7
New cards

This trait reflects individual differences in general concern for social harmony. It is also positively correlates with the quality of relationships with one’s team members.

Agreeableness

8
New cards

Is a tendency to display self-discipline, act dutifully, and strive for achivement against measures or outside expectations.

Conscientiousness

9
New cards

Is the tendency to experience negative emotions, such as anger, anxiety or depression.

Neuroticism

10
New cards

Is a general appreciation for art, emotion, adventure, unusual ideas, imagination, curiosity, and variety of experience.

Openess to Experience

11
New cards

It is a grouping, for personality traits, developed from the 1980s onward in psychological trait theory.

The big 5 personality traits

12
New cards

Is characterized by breadth of activities, surgency from external activity/situations, and energy creation from external means.

Extraversion
